作者shila ( 攸游)
看板Perl
标题[问题] LOG读取
时间Tue Apr 8 02:19:26 2008
我想从目录中的某个txt档 进行读取比对
但是我的比对一直无法出来...Orz
书上也没有多提到
刚刚用标题搜寻的LOG 可是出来的好像都不是我想要的资料
所以 就只能很不好意思的PO文问大家了...
以下这个可以顺利的把我要的txt档资料输出
-------------------------------------
open LOG, "<name.txt" or die $!;
while (<LOG>){
print $_;
}
-------------------------------------
但如果我将{}里的程式码 改成类似以下这个的时候 跑出来的还是未比对...Orz
-------------------------------------
$_ =~ s/^.*?<chilemaker ohe=\"988\">//s
$_ =~ s/luraras.*$//s
print $_;
-------------------------------------
我知道"<"是读档并不能修改 但连比对都不能做了吗...T^T
--
※ 发信站: 批踢踢实业坊(ptt.cc)
◆ From: 59.113.173.117
1F:推 deanlin:你的意思是找到这两串就印出来吗? 04/08 04:04
2F:→ shila:我是想要印出这两串中间的东西 算是取资料的头尾 04/08 10:17
3F:→ shila:问题已解决 谢谢高手帮忙 >"< 04/10 15:53